WitrynaAutism, also known as autism spectrum disorder, is a broad range of conditions that affect communication and behavior, usually appearing by age 2. The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C) reports that autism affects 1 in 44 children. 1. People with autism may have difficulty with communication and social interaction; restricted ... WitrynaOregon Commission on Autism Spectrum Disorder. The Commission was established by the Governor's Executive Order 09-07 on March 25, 2009, to improve the lives of …
